Output 087a5840ed86fe52f38d8e7744b2847efe0191adf2ec174912ff3862612401e6:1

value
375300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d9b722b51def6d792ca867a8cc93184efb36f98 OP_EQUAL
address
35rAYkZ151XtBBpuaaDiZgADGfvKMekgb1
transaction
087a5840ed86fe52f38d8e7744b2847efe0191adf2ec174912ff3862612401e6
confirmations
270034
spent
true